    Featured reviews

    9icelee-234-411991

    Good Season Finale

    A fun episode that didnt have anything too serious, reintroducing some more characters from the original series is always some of the best parts. The Bobby and Connie plot was the more interesting parts of the episode but Im glad this episode featured some of John Redcorn before that tragedy happened to Jonathan Joss. RIP to a legend of my childhood.
    10wjs803

    Laughing so hard

    The line that John Redcorn says to Dale Gribble at the beginning was so funny, and yet Dale is so clueless had me laughing out loud. It is so good to see King of the Hill back on. It's been too long and this was an excellent return. I can't wait for season 15 to drop next year. Good job folks. Good job.
    10mbscompany

    Surprise Best of a Great Season

    I really am surprised by the quality of the reboot episodes with this being my favorite. It actually made me laugh out loud a few times. I like the couple of minor curse words spread in the ten episodes that they can do on Hulu that they could not do on broadcast Fox tv. Also happy they didn't go overboard with swearing and adult themes as Hollywood tends to do. It's still very family friendly with a usual small tug at the heart and family lesson at the end of each episode. A++++

    • Trivia
      This is the last episode to feature Jonathan Joss as the voice of John Redcorn. Joss was murdered just two months before the premiere of season 14, and a title card saying "In loving memory of Jonathan Joss" is shown at the end of the episode.
